Novel Parametric Light Generator and Monochromator

Technology Application
Applications for the above work can be found in: Frequency swept-light sources and spectral analyzersOptical add-drop multiplexersFast tunable spectral discriminatorsFrequency controlled optical switches
Detailed Technology Description
Developed here is a fiber optical parametric amplifier to realize a wide-range tunable, high-sweep rate, frequency-swept light source. The invention provides for the following: Generation of fast, wide-band, wavelength swept light.Analysis of spectral content in arbitrary wavelength bands. Amplification and frequency conversion of selected spectral slices in a wideband optical signal.

Summary: Nonlinear optical fiber used in fiber optic parametric amplification. Can be used in devices for spectrally-distant light generation and conversion through phase-matched parametric interaction.
Novelty: Nonlinear optical fiber used in fiber optic parametric amplification, has core surrounded by cladding, and has predetermined dispersion accuracy in terms of normalized dispersion fluctuation parameter
